Not very good, the bristles break after a short time.

I have used this and the Pentel Portable Arts pen and the difference between them is quite big. After painting an entire page with this brush pen, the bristles started to split and I found I had to squeeze the pen a bit to get the ink to flow properly. It is not very comfortable to hold in hands, it seems soft. Pentel portable brush pen (Who makes this pen too!) The bristles NEVER chip, the ink flow is absolutely constant and it feels very good in the hand. I feel this pen is overrated because it is used almost exclusively by Kim Jung Gi. It's likely that the split tips won't hurt his work that much as the scale at which he uses these pens is quite large compared to the 8.5 x 11 piece where the fine detail is obviously compromised.
